Because its efficiency is typically <20%, phenotypic characterization of Tg animals is usually performed from the next generation (F1) onwards. Conventional Cre-loxP-based conditional knockout (cKO) mouse production requires generating two genetically modified strains and multiple rounds of breeding before cKO mice are available for analysis. Here, we optimized a piggyBac transposon-based method of Tg mouse production and established conditions under which nearly all founder (F0) embryos are transgenic. Using a single-cell RNA sequencing-based strategy, we characterized mosaicism in F0 embryos and demonstrated that piggyBac-mediated transgene integration occurs early in embryonic development. We also achieved ~70% efficiency in generating bacterial-artificial-chromosome-Tg mice. By combining this method with genome editing, we developed a strategy for tissue-specific-knockout phenotyping in the F0 generation. Our findings establish a highly efficient piggyBac-based platform that expands experimental options for Tg animal production by supporting rapid F0-based phenotypic assessment while also facilitating efficient generation of F0 animals for subsequent breeding.","dates":{"publication":"2026/06/11"},"accession":"GSE308034","cross_references":{"GSM":["GSM9236193","GSM9236194","GSM9236191","GSM9236192","GSM9236190","GSM9236201","GSM9236202","GSM9236199","GSM9236189","GSM9236200","GSM9236197","GSM9236198","GSM9236195","GSM9236196","GSM9236207","GSM9236205","GSM9236206","GSM9236203","GSM9236204"],"GPL":["32071"],"GSE":["308034"],"taxon":["Mus musculus"]}}
